The site operates as a fragrance-sample and decant retailer on the Shopify platform, which is a legitimate niche. However, several red flags emerge. The domain is only 236 days old with no traceable business registration in Canada or the US despite claiming to ship from those regions. Our research found two scam complaints on social media — one referencing a possible related South African entity called 'The Perfume Factory SA' flagged as fraudulent, and another Reddit post citing poor customer service and shipping delays. The site's Instagram account shows South African ties, yet the storefront presents as North American. One positive Reddit review exists, but the weight of evidence leans toward operational issues or potential fraud. A single antivirus engine flagged the domain as malicious, though the hosting IP has a clean abuse score. The independent trust aggregator rated it 40/100, indicating questionable legitimacy.

  • Verify the business through independent channels

    Check the company's social profiles, registry records, and search for recent news or reviews that are not hosted on the site itself.

  • Never use irreversible payment methods

    Crypto, gift cards, wire transfers, and cash apps offer zero buyer protection. Use a credit card or PayPal if you must pay.
